Episode Title: Midwifery Sustainability and Group Practice Vision
Episode Overview:
Join your hosts Clover, Sophia, Chelsea, and Lea as they dive into a heartfelt discussion about midwifery sustainability and their vision for creating a group practice. They explore the challenges of maintaining balance as midwives, the benefits of working collaboratively, and how a group model can support both families and midwives alike.
Topics include:
• The challenges of maintaining sustainability in midwifery work
• What a group practice model could look like
• How collaboration supports midwives’ well-being and enhances client care
• Creating boundaries and finding work-life balance
• Building a supportive and empowering environment for birth workers
This episode is an honest and inspiring look at the future of midwifery and the possibilities for creating a sustainable and collaborative practice.
Key Topics Discussed:
1. Sustainability in Midwifery
• The hosts discuss the physical, emotional, and mental demands of midwifery and how sustainability is essential for long-term practice.
2. Envisioning a Group Practice
• What a collaborative group model could look like and how it could benefit both midwives and the families they serve.
3. Work-Life Balance
• The importance of setting boundaries and creating systems to support midwives’ personal lives while continuing to provide exceptional care.
4. Collaborative Care
• How a team-based approach can provide continuity of care, support midwives through on-call schedules, and offer diverse expertise to families.
5. Supporting Midwives and Families
• The hosts explore how a group practice could foster a stronger community for birth workers and empower families with comprehensive, individualized care.
Final Thoughts:
This conversation highlights the challenges midwives face in sustaining their practice and how collaboration can provide a path forward. Whether you’re a birth worker, parent, or simply curious about the future of midwifery, this episode provides valuable insights and inspiration for building a supportive and sustainable care model.
